How does Cassandra ensure data consistency?
Cassandra ensures data consistency through various methods:
- Cassandra employs the Quorum consistency level to ensure the consistency of data. When writing or reading data, at least over half of the nodes need to confirm an operation for it to be considered successful. This helps avoid data inconsistencies caused by node failures or network partitions.
- Hinted Handoff: When a node is temporarily unavailable, Cassandra will temporarily store the data that needs to be written to that node on other available nodes. Once the node is back online, the data will be transferred to ensure data integrity.
- Cassandra performs regular checks on data consistency and automatically repairs any inconsistencies that are found when reading data.
- Cassandra uses Anti-Entropy Repair to ensure data consistency, which is an automated repair mechanism that detects and fixes any inconsistencies by comparing data between different nodes.
By using the above methods, Cassandra can effectively ensure data consistency and guarantee the reliability and stability of data in a distributed environment.
